Sacramento Kings Edge Indiana Pacers 114-109 in a Tight Contest

Game Summary

The Sacramento Kings secured a narrow victory over the Indiana Pacers, finishing the game at 114-109. The Kings displayed a solid performance, particularly on the defensive end, forcing the Pacers into 15 turnovers, an area where Indiana struggled given their season average. Despite a commendable effort from the Pacers in scoring, their three-point shooting fell short against the Kings' defense, which limited them to just 30.2% from beyond the arc.

Top Performers

Devin Carter led the Kings with 24 points, showcasing his scoring ability along with five rebounds and a steal. Maxime Raynaud contributed significantly with an 18-point, 11-rebound double-double, providing a strong presence in the paint. Russell Westbrook added 16 points and nine assists, facilitating the offense effectively. For the Pacers, Aaron Nesmith was the standout performer with 29 points and four rebounds, while Obi Toppin added 17 points and five rebounds, but their efforts were not enough to overcome the Kings.

Odds Recap

The Sacramento Kings were favored by 3.5 points and managed to secure the win by five, covering the spread comfortably. The game total was set at 236.5, but it fell short as the final score resulted in a total of 223 points, landing under the expected total.
